medal First, multiply the numbers to find the exact answer. Then front-end round the numbers and use estimation to determine whether the product is reasonable. 89.41 ✕ 7.64 calculated ? estimated ?

calculated = 683.0924 i dont understand estimated

89.41 is close to 90 7.64 is close to 8 Estimate 8 times 90 8 times 9 is 72, so 8 * 90 = 720 720 is a high estimate of the product since both numbers were rounded up, but 720 is reasonable.

okay but how would you round the calculated answer

Both 683 and 720 rounded to the nearest 100 are 700, so the estimate is reasonable.
